Hi y'all. I wrestled with this issue on my previous Whole30. I like to drink coffee when I'm out and about, so I generally take coconut milk with me to use in the place of cream. However I haven't found a very good container. My dream container would hold about an ounce and have a little spout .  :D

 

I usually use the Glad Mini Round containers, which are a little too large and also wide at the top which makes for messy pouring.

 

I've ordered a 1.25 oz. size GoToob which might be easier to deal with since it's squeezable, but I'm not sure how easy it will be to clean, and they're rather expensive.

 

Any other coffee & coconut milk drinkers have ideas? Or have you used a GoToob?

Be forewarned, the container frogtox posted will leak with really liquidy/runny/thin stuff.  I tried taking vinegar with me once and it ruined a purse!

 

I use containers from REI - go to your local backpacking/hiking/camping store and see what they have.  Most of it is designed to be very light weight, handle a lot of abuse and not leak (and it's all food safe).  Tons of shapes and sizes and many that are 3 oz or less now due to TSA regulations.

Thanks everybody for the creative suggestions! I thought I should report back that the GoToob worked out great. I just squirt the coconut milk into my coffee as if from a diner bottle of ketchup. The container hasn't leaked, it's lightweight, and it's easy to rinse out.

 

Fortunately it doesn't get that greasy film that Ladyshanny mentioned. (I get that film on the inside of my salad dressing containers and it's annoying).
